Docker部署系列:xxl-job分布式调度框架

# 下载镜像
docker pull xuxueli/xxl-job-admin:2.3.1

# 启动镜像(第一种方式)
docker run -p 8080:8080 -e PARAMS="--spring.datasource.url=jdbc:mysql://192.168.120.128:3306/xxl_job?useUnicode=true&characterEncoding=UTF-8&autoReconnect=true&serverTimezone=Asia/Shanghai --spring.datasource.username=zhf --spring.datasource.password=123456" -v /opt/docker/xxl-job/applogs:/data/applogs --name xxl-job-admin  -d xuxueli/xxl-job-admin:2.3.1

# 指定外部配置文件(第二种方式)
docker run \
-p 8081:8080 \
-ePARAMS="--spring.config.location=/data/config/application.properties" \
-v /opt/docker/xxl-job/applogs1:/data/applogs \
-v /opt/docker/xxl-job/config1/application.properties:/data/config/application.properties  \
--name xxl-job-admin-1 \
-d xuxueli/xxl-job-admin:2.3.1

命令执行后:初始脚本及外部配置文件上方自行下载(无需积分)

你可能感兴趣的:(Docker系列,docker,容器)